What! Petrol touched 90 rs mark in this state

Webdunia
Tuesday, 11 September 2018 (16:50 IST)
New Delhi: Petrol prices continued to rise on Tuesday as a litre of petrol is retailing at Rs 90.02 in Parbhani, an area located about 500 km away from Mumbai.In Mumbai, a litre of petrol now costs Rs 88.26 in Mumbai, while diesel is selling at Rs 77.47. 
In the National Capital,  petrol costs Rs 80.87 and diesel Rs 72.97, while in Bengaluru, petrol is at Rs 83.51 and diesel at Rs 75.32.  In Chennai, petrol costs Rs 84.05 and diesel Rs 77.13. In Hyderabad, petrol costs Rs 85.75 and diesel Rs 79.37 while in Kolkata, petrol costs Rs 83.75 and diesel is at Rs 75.82.(UNI)
